kill two birds with one stone
Meaning
- accomplish two different things at the same time
- solve two problems with one single action
- achieve two things with a single action
- achieve two ends with a single effort
Example Sentences
- I have to go to the bank, and on the way back, I'll pick up the groceries also, killing two birds with one stone.
- He had gone to Mumbai on a business trip, while there, he killed two birds with one stone and visited his relatives also.
- Cycling to work kills two birds with one stone. It saves money and gives you some exercise.
- I read the newspaper while sipping my morning cup of tea, killing two birds with one stone.
- When I went for the interview, I caught up with a few old colleagues who now work there, killing two birds with one stone.
- He dropped his kids to school while going to work, killing two birds with one stone.
